## Environment Variables

Welcome aboard! The Gridwhistle crossword generator reads its settings from a single env file at the repo root. Set `GRIDWHISTLE_DICT_PATH` to the bundled word list and `GRID_SIZE` to 15 for standard puzzles. One more required entry: the puzzle-signing secret, which you should place on the line below.

vault entry, fadup-tagag: RELAY_SECRET8=2fd92179

Q: Do I need to pin the Fablewright test-data factory before cutting a release?

A: Yep. Fablewright versions drift fast, and an unpinned factory can quietly change fixture shapes between release candidates. Pin the exact version in the lockfile and note it in the release ticket. The pinning checklist is on this page.

dashboard of taduf-yagap = https://confluence.tolvaqsys.internal/display/display/projects/display

Subject: Welcome — Canteen Access

Hello and welcome to Thornmere Systems. Our ground-floor canteen is shared with our neighbours at Lindqvist Analytics, so please wear your badge visibly at all times while dining. The connecting door from our side requires a keypad entry in addition to a badge tap. The current code follows below.

door code, hahag-tagef: bdg-OAWSKZ-89993088